Recipient of the Nobel Peace Prize, feted by politicians, the Church and the world's media, Mother Teresa of Calcutta appears to be on the fast track to sainthood. But what makes Mother Teresa so divine? In this frank and damning expos??? of the Teresa cult, Hitchens details the nature and limits of one woman's mission to help the world's poor.
